Can you try on makeup at Target?
Now available as a test, guests can virtually try on hundreds of makeup items, including different lip colors, cheek colors and false eyelashes instantly via a new beauty augmented reality experience, Target Beauty Studio, on Target.com (desktop and mobile). …

Where is the best place to match foundation?
According to our experts, the sweet spot for foundation testing is the jawbone. Many sources recommend the neck for foundation swatching, but the color discrepancy between the face and the neck proves too drastic for a natural match.

Does Ulta let you test makeup?
Ulta Beauty, which operates more than 1,200 stores in the U.S., is testing out GLAMLab. It’s Ulta’s virtual makeup try-on app that offers access to more than 4,000 items. How much does it cost to get make up done in a store?
When it comes to in-store make-up applications, there’s the quick, “in the chair” touch up, which requires no booking and is generally designed to test one new product. Then there’s the full-face make-up application, which requires a reservation and has a fee attached, usually about $100, which is almost always “redeemable with purchase”.
What’s the best way to store your make up?
Drawer dividers are the obvious choice as they create instantly polished make-up drawers. Or opt for stackable acrylic drawers (Muji have a great selection) so you can scan the contents without rummaging through 101 different lipsticks. Make-up brushes, eyelash curlers and eyeliners can be kept upright in open-top containers.

Are there any companies that let you make your own makeup?
To avoid paying full price for a mostly wasted product, MAC lets you customize palettes in a huge range of sizes, from a simple two-shade concealer palette ($31), to a deluxe 15 eyeshadow-, 4 blush-, and 2 cream- color kit ($200).
